List of references I saw:

-The Dryad fights the Eye fo Cthulhu near the begining.
-She has the Blade of Grass and the Leaf wings
-She has her blessing that both grants defense buffs and damages enemies, it even has the same icon:
Dryad%27s_Blessing.png

-She has the 2 kinds of powder, with the corrupted powder releasing the cCorruption`s thorns.

- The starfall looks exactly like the Fallen Stars in-game
-The moss hornets:
Moss_Hornet.png

-The harpies:
Harpy.png

-All the slimes are there, even the umbrella slime::pslime::pinky::yslime::cslime:
-The Angry nimbus is there.

I wonder, will the Dryad be free for everyone or not? I haven't played DD2 before (And I wanna start to).
Btw, this looks very amazing! :cool:

Just to answer that question: You'll be able to try out the Dryad for FREE in a "Normalized" mode of the Terraria map as many times as you want. Then if you want to add her to your deck permanently, you can unlock her via Defender Medals (Our in-game earned currency) or Gems (Our premium currency). So you can keep her via gameplay or purchase. :dryadcool:
